2. Challenges Of Recycling Solar Panels



It is commonly accepted that reusing photovoltaic panels has lots of ecological advantages, nevertheless, it is likewise true that the process isn't without its difficulties. However exactly what are these obstacles? Let's investigate even more.



One of the biggest concerns with reusing photovoltaic panels is the complexity of the task itself. It can be hard to break down the various elements, such as glass and metal, to be reused independently. Furthermore, photovoltaic panel producers frequently have a mix of materials used in their items that makes sorting them a lot more complex. Additionally, there are safety and security and health and wellness risks included with dealing with damaged glass or breathing in fumes from thawing parts.

One more key challenge connected with recycling photovoltaic panels is expense. Lots of nations do not have adequate framework or resources to adequately recycle these things which brings about higher expenses for services trying to do so. In addition, as a result of the customized nature of recycling solar panels, this can produce a monetary problem on firms attempting to stay compliant with guidelines. Inevitably, these costs could be passed down to customers making it challenging for them to manage renewable resource sources.
